Nose: Lemony, burnt caramel and vanilla. More pungent at first than a typical lowlander, then mellows. Moderate spice.
Palate: Has a salty and oily feel. Sherry is predominant or wine. Some spiciness.
Finish: Short and slightly salty. Mildly hot but not overpowering.
Comments: More assertive than what is expected of a lowlander. Overall very average but better than expected.
